How the formula works

Both kilogram per pint and dram per cubic centimeter meas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in kilogram per pint by 1.192755 to get dram per cubic centimeter. To reverse the conversion, multiply a dram per cubic centimeter value by 0.838395 to get back to kilogram per pint.
